We had a wonderful ski weekend in March. The owners care and it showed. The rooms were clean, well priced and the breakfast was fantastic. A bonus for us - the owner's allowed us a late check out on Sunday at 3 pm, so we could shower before hitting the road. This motel is on my radar for another visit.

This is a great place to stay Steve and his wife Robin are very friendly and make you feel right at home . The breakfast every morning was great with a variety of home made muffins , coffee cake , pancakes and fresh fruit !!! Thanks to Steve and Robin for a very pleasant stay !!
